Red Hat Bugzilla – Bug 999685
Please update sabredav to 1.7 in Rawhide and Fedora 20 to match OwnCloud 5.x
Last modified: 2013-09-04 12:51:39 EDT
Hi, there. I notice that SabreDAV is still at (an old) 1.6 version in current Rawhide and F20. However, we have OwnCloud 5.x in these Fedora versions. Upstream OC 5 ships with SabreDAV 1.7 in its tree. I've had trouble trying to use CalDAV with OC 5 backported to F19; I suspect the out-of-date SabreDAV has something to do with it.
Can you please build the latest SabreDAV 1.7 - that is, http://code.google.com/p/sabredav/downloads/detail?name=SabreDAV-1.7.8.zip&can=2&q= , at present - for Rawhide and F20, updating all SabreDAV components? Thanks.
(Note, OC 5 has not yet jumped to SabreDAV 1.8: the bug for that is https://github.com/owncloud/core/issues/2146 . We probably shouldn't go to 1.8 in Fedora until OC is happy with it.)
CCing Gregor, OC maintainer, who may be interested in this. I think my https://bugzilla.redhat.com/show_bug.cgi?id=987678 may well be caused by this. Gregor, might be a good idea to check if any other OC deps are going stale too.
I am talking to upstream to figure out when they will be updating owncloud to 1.8.x I know there is a open bug on their github. If soon it will be updated I can push directly to 1.8.x and maybe bundle 1.7.x on owncloud until the update. Remi Colet was about to submit a package that is waiting for this update to 1.8.x so, the thing is or we sacrifice the new packages or bundle 1.7.x sabredav in owncloud until 1.8.x is on owncloud.
Updates in the repos for rawhide and f20.
I used Remi Collet's patches, specs and xml files for 1.8.x branch of sabredav as a base. I modified the specs and xml to match 1.7.8 needs.
sabredav team(upstream) discontinued the use of PHP PEAR that is why we needed to include the package xml in the source files.
Please test the package and report any bugs so I can fix it before f20 release.
On the owncloud hand, they told me via the mailing list that sabredav 1.8.x will be a feature of Owncloud 7 maybe, tha for owncloud 6 it seems they will stick to sabredav 1.7.x. This means we will stay on sabredav 1.7.x for a while on the fedora repos.